1.7 Examples of Servo System Configurations
A system configuration for a three-phase main circuit power supply voltage of 400 VAC is shown in the fol-
lowing figure.
∗1. Use a 24-VDC power supply with double insulation or reinforced insulation (The power supply is not included).
∗2. The DC power supply for the 24-VDC brake is not included.
Use one of the following power supplies for 90-VDC brake.
• For 200-V input voltage: LPSE-2H01-E
• For 100-V input voltage: LPDE-1H01-E
